// eefw-security-173-start if (!function_exists('eefw_home_hosts')) { function eefw_home_hosts() { $host = wp_parse_url(home_url(), PHP_URL_HOST); $hosts = array(); if ($host) { $hosts[] = strtolower($host); if (stripos($host, 'www.') === 0) { $hosts[] = strtolower(substr($host, 4)); } else { $hosts[] = 'www.' . strtolower($host); } } return array_values(array_unique($hosts)); } function eefw_allowed_hosts() { $common = array( 's.w.org','stats.wp.com','www.googletagmanager.com','tagmanager.google.com', 'www.google-analytics.com','ssl.google-analytics.com','region1.google-analytics.com', 'analytics.google.com','www.google.com','www.gstatic.com','ssl.gstatic.com', 'www.recaptcha.net','recaptcha.net','challenges.cloudflare.com','js.stripe.com', 'www.paypal.com','sandbox.paypal.com','www.sandbox.paypal.com', 'maps.googleapis.com','maps.gstatic.com','www.youtube.com','youtube.com', 'www.youtube-nocookie.com','youtube-nocookie.com','s.ytimg.com','i.ytimg.com', 'player.vimeo.com','f.vimeocdn.com','i.vimeocdn.com', 'fonts.googleapis.com','fonts.gstatic.com','cdn.jsdelivr.net' ); return array_values(array_unique(array_merge(eefw_home_hosts(), $common))); } function eefw_normalize_url($url) { if (!is_string($url) || $url === '') return $url; if (strpos($url, '//') === 0) return (is_ssl() ? 'https:' : 'http:') . $url; return $url; } function eefw_is_relative_url($url) { return is_string($url) && $url !== '' && strpos($url, '/') === 0 && strpos($url, '//') !== 0; } function eefw_host_allowed($host) { if (!$host) return true; return in_array(strtolower($host), eefw_allowed_hosts(), true); } function eefw_url_allowed($url) { if (!is_string($url) || $url === '') return true; if (eefw_is_relative_url($url)) return true; $url = eefw_normalize_url($url); $host = wp_parse_url($url, PHP_URL_HOST); if (!$host) return true; return eefw_host_allowed($host); } add_filter('script_loader_src', function($src) { if (!eefw_url_allowed($src)) return false; return $src; }, 9999); add_action('wp_enqueue_scripts', function() { global $wp_scripts; if (!isset($wp_scripts->registered) || !is_array($wp_scripts->registered)) return; foreach ($wp_scripts->registered as $handle => $obj) { if (!empty($obj->src) && !eefw_url_allowed($obj->src)) { wp_dequeue_script($handle); wp_deregister_script($handle); } } }, 9999); add_action('template_redirect', function() { if (is_admin() || (defined('REST_REQUEST') && REST_REQUEST) || (defined('DOING_AJAX') && DOING_AJAX)) return; ob_start(function($html) { if (!is_string($html) || $html === '') return $html; $html = preg_replace_callback( '#]*)\\bsrc=([\'\"])(.*?)\\2([^>]*)>\\s*<\/script>#is', function($m) { $src = html_entity_decode($m[3], ENT_QUOTES | ENT_HTML5, 'UTF-8'); if (!eefw_url_allowed($src)) return ''; return $m[0]; }, $html ); $bad_needles = array_map('base64_decode', explode(',', 'Y2hlY2suZmlyc3Qtbm9kZS5yb2Nrcw==,dGVzdGlvLmVjYXJ0ZGV2LmNvbQ==,Y2FwdGNoYV9zZWVu,Y3RwX3Bhc3Nf,aW5zZXJ0QWRqYWNlbnRIVE1MKA==,d2luZG93LmFkZEV2ZW50TGlzdGVuZXIo,ZmV0Y2go,bmV3IEZ1bmN0aW9uKA==,ZXZhbCg=,YXRvYig=' )); $html = preg_replace_callback( '#]*>.*?<\/script>#is', function($m) use ($bad_needles) { foreach ($bad_needles as $needle) { if (stripos($m[0], $needle) !== false) return ''; } return $m[0]; }, $html ); return $html; }); }, 1); add_action('send_headers', function() { if (headers_sent()) return; $hosts = eefw_allowed_hosts(); $h2 = array('\'self\''); foreach ($hosts as $hh) $h2[] = 'https://' . $hh; $sc = implode(' ', array_unique(array_merge($h2, array('\'unsafe-inline\'', '\'unsafe-eval\'')))); $st = implode(' ', array_unique(array_merge(array('\'self\'', '\'unsafe-inline\''), array('https://fonts.googleapis.com')))); $ft = implode(' ', array_unique(array_merge(array('\'self\'', 'data:'), array('https://fonts.gstatic.com')))); $ig = implode(' ', array_unique(array_merge(array('\'self\'', 'data:', 'blob:'), $h2))); $fr =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.youtube.com','https://www.youtube-nocookie.com', 'https://player.vimeo.com','https://www.google.com', 'https://challenges.cloudflare.com','https://js.stripe.com', 'https://www.paypal.com','https://sandbox.paypal.com' )))); $cn =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.google-analytics.com','https://region1.google-analytics.com', 'https://analytics.google.com','https://maps.googleapis.com', 'https://maps.gstatic.com','https://challenges.cloudflare.com', 'https://js.stripe.com','https://www.paypal.com','https://sandbox.paypal.com' )))); $p = array( "default-src 'self'", 'script-src ' . $sc, 'style-src ' . $st, 'font-src ' . $ft, 'img-src ' . $ig, 'frame-src ' . $fr, 'connect-src ' . $cn, "object-src 'none'", "base-uri 'self'", "form-action 'self' https://www.paypal.com https://sandbox.paypal.com" ); header('Content-Security-Policy: ' . implode('; ', $p)); }, 999); } // eefw-security-173-end We merely function offers out of registered and you will regulated workers in the United kingdom – Dallas Area Municipal Authority

We merely function offers out of registered and you will regulated workers in the United kingdom

Free wager no-deposit bonuses try even offers that enable you to fool around with 100 % free bets or totally free revolves, without having to deposit any own finance. All of our evaluations high light search terms and you may requirements, so you will be totally informed whenever registering or stating now offers, assisting you to bet sensibly.

This type of promotions become since suits incentives, as the deposit now offers

Below, we record an educated no deposit totally free spins casinos, and even offers on the preferred slots particularly Larger Bass Day at the fresh Events, Doors of Olympus, and Sugar Rush 1000. Because British Betting Percentage continues to tighten laws and regulations, a number of top-notch, subscribed operators nevertheless promote genuine no-deposit totally free spins. How to discover personal totally free revolves no deposit incentives will be to check out our also offers at Bookies. Of many casinos on the internet work with marketing and advertising calendars, hence prize established people which have even offers including 100 % free spins, coordinated put incentives, and you can cashback. Of a lot 100 % free revolves has the benefit of include betting standards, meaning that you’ll want to gamble as a consequence of payouts a specific level of moments before you can withdraw. When you’re opting for your next gambling establishment, you should guarantee that it is an authorized one, that is the reason you will want to signup thru a link your find only at Sports books.

They do give 100 % free spins incentives for different advertising and provide aways. A free revolves bonus can be normally only be put on see games, however, commonly doesn’t have extra wagering requirements other than having to use the free revolves bonuses within this certain schedule to cease expiration. As you will find, never assume all free revolves has the benefit of and you may bonuses are manufactured similarly, therefore buy the one that best fits your situation. Never assume all, but the majority zero-deposit totally free spins offers enjoys a detachment limit. The fresh 10 free spins extra is quite a familiar added bonus towards the uk online casino scene, although it�s more compact in proportions, it is tempting getting many and varied reasons. Either, it could be applied to a tiny gang of slots, allowing an individual like the best places to use it.

I agree totally that the name is a bit towards nostrils, you could get 5 no-deposit 100 % free spins on the Aztec Gems after you join and you will create an excellent debit credit in order to your account. They employs an equivalent plans since all the other Jumpman Gaming platforms’ no deposit incentives, with its 10x wagering and you will a great ?50 max winnings. The original 5 free spins no-deposit, no wagering added bonus is actually for the fresh users to the membership.

Once you have spent all the totally free revolves, you must up coming choice the brand new profits 10 minutes. You can DuffSpin purchase 23 zero-put 100 % free revolves at the Yeti Local casino when you sign up using our buttons without ID confirmation necessary. An educated free spins no deposit casinos become Yeti Casino, Nuts Western Gains, and you can Cop Slots. Luciano Passavanti is actually the Vice president at BonusFinder, a good multilingual pro which have 10+ many years of knowledge of gambling on line. The best totally free spins casinos listed on BonusFinder You are managed by the state playing commissions and you will definitely shell out all of the free spins winnings in order to members. You will find all new no-deposit now offers or other bonuses on the BonusFinder All of us.

Even offers that have lower wagering conditions will get a much better positions to the all of our list. Just before number a totally free spin offer here at Betpack, i be sure to consider its trick provides. 100 % free spins are among the typical gambling enterprise offers to your the market industry because they’re super glamorous. Particular casinos on the internet can even include totally free revolves as an element of their reload incentives.

When you’re no-deposit bonuses are not too prominent for current users, this is still a chance � especially when members arrive at VIP and you can membership-treated profile. This is generally used with on the internet sportsbooks than just which have on line casinos. The majority of no betting free spins incentives enjoys at least put which you yourself can need to put and you may/or bet in order to stimulate the new discount.

Along with looking for 100 % free revolves bonuses and you may getting a stylish experience for people, i have plus optimized and you may install it campaign regarding extremely scientific means making sure that users can simply favor. Undergoing seeking 100 % free revolves no deposit promotions, i have receive many different types of that it campaign that you can pick and you may participate in. To help put the fresh listing straight and you will clarify exactly how this type of incentives functions, we gathered specific are not spouted mythology on totally free revolves bonuses and you will remedied all of them lower than. Less than, there is emphasized many aren’t found 100 % free revolves bonuses offered by British online casino sites. Introducing one to the field of free revolves gambling enterprises, we separated the various variety of 100 % free spins incentives, explained how exactly to claim your own personal totally free spins incentive, and a lot more!

In many cases, no-deposit bonuses may come while the 100 % free local casino loans which can be studied to your table game such as blackjack, roulette, or electronic poker. No-deposit incentives in america are generally associated with real money slots. Free revolves without deposit casino also provides is a marketing tool utilized by gambling enterprises to draw the newest participants. Including a mixed promote is now unavailable in the reputable web based casinos.

To Uk clients, extremely gambling enterprises give no-deposit totally free spins and good greeting incentive. Very band inside the while we take you on the a guided trip through the free spins listicle. It’s really no magic that online casinos play with enticing incentives and promotions so you’re able to lure the fresh new and keep maintaining present people. The most worthwhile part of the web based casinos are the free revolves on the subscription United kingdom also provides available to the players. Exactly how if you go-about saying they, what kind of 100 % free revolves bonus so is this?

They are discovered because 100 % free twist no deposit bonuses and you can despite deposit added bonus bundles

If you’d like to gamble real money harbors as opposed to plunge during the headfirst, a no cost revolves added bonus is the best choice. Yes – most no-deposit bonuses will come with winnings limits, capping the amount you might withdraw off earnings. No-deposit bonuses have been in various forms, in addition to totally free revolves having certain slot video game, added bonus bucks to use into the a selection of games or 100 % free enjoy credits over the years constraints. Attempting to claim an identical bonus multiple times may result in account suspension otherwise forfeiture of profits. Zero – you cannot normally claim a no deposit incentive many times.